When choosing a sportsbook, there are many factors you should consider. These factors will help you make the best bet possible. The sportsbook you choose will depend on its policies. Most sportsbooks follow standard rules, but some sportsbooks follow their own rules. In addition, different sportsbooks have different rules about what counts as a win. For example, some sportsbooks give money back on pushes against the spread, while others consider them a loss on a parlay ticket. Another important factor to consider when comparing sportsbooks is that each one will set its own odds and lines. This helps sportsbooks avoid big losses and attract action to the sportsbooks.

Kelly Criterion

Kelly Criterion sportsbook is a mathematical formula that helps determine how much you should bet. It calculates the odds and probability for each gamble and recommends the proportion of your bankroll that you should bet. The Kelly criterion is compatible with most major odds formats, including push/refund markets and lay betting on betting exchanges. It is also compatible with fractional Kelly betting. The formula is a great tool for accumulator bettors, though it may not be appropriate for parlays that have odds less than two.

Betting exchanges

Betting exchanges for sportsbooks are similar to traditional sportsbooks, but offer a number of advantages. For one thing, these sites do not have an in-house odds-making team, which allows them to charge lower commissions. They typically charge two to three percent commission on winning bets. Additionally, some exchanges offer zero-commission bonuses for a certain period of time. Some also offer free accounts, though these may come with a cap on winnings.
